<p>The amount of talent in the area continues to increase each year. Players from many teams are improving and stepping up every year, increasing the stock in their names. It will be exciting to see more development come next season.</p> <p>&nbsp;</p>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="711718" first="Derrick" last="Claxton"] (Inderkum) – A sophomore who excelled this season. The 6-foot-5 standout was a key player for the Tigers. Claxton scored 15.6 points, dished 1.6 assists and grabbed 8.8 rebounds and 1.8 steals. Claxton is a strong wing who is dominant in the paints but is also versatile with the ball.</p>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="766871" first="Tyler" last="Amores"] (Granite Bay) – A guard who continues to develop will be looking to make the most of his opportunities next season. Amores is a guard who does the little things to help his team succeed. Amores has a tight handle and a quick first step that will be used to blow by defenders to get to the rack and create shots off the dribble.</p>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="766844" first="Malik" last="Rose"] (Folsom) – A physical guard who loves to push the ball. Rose is a floor general who is crafty around the rim with his finishes but has a nice jump shot. Rose displays good court vision and has a strong potential to be a high-level defender.</p> <p>Anthony Sierras (Antelope) – A big reason for Antelope’s turnaround season, Sierras stepped up big time. A great athlete who can move well with or without the ball. Sierras can finish through tough contact. The 6-foot-2 wing can get to the rim when he wants but also has quality passing abilities. A great rebounder who also loves to play defense.</p> <p>Miles Bryd (Lincoln) – Byrd scored 12.3 points to go with 2.8 assists, 6.4 rebounds, 2.4 steals and 1.3 blocks. A player who loves to fill the stat sheet. The guard does not back down from competition and loves to compete. Bryd loves to put the ball on the floors and create opportunities.</p>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="766855" first="Kendall" last="Allen"] (Vacaville Christian) – A phenomenal guard who had a standout year. Allen is a physical guard who is hardnosed. The 5-foot-11 guard scored more than 20 points. Allen is a complete floor general who is unselfish and loves to crash the board. A player with quality instincts on both ends.</p> <p>Anthony Arguelles (Mesa Verde) – A gifted offensive player. Arguelles scored 23 points but also recorded nearly 5 assists and 3 rebounds. A guard who can put the ball in the basket at will, displaying the strong ability to get to the rim or using his jump shot.</p> <p>Gavin Martinez (Liberty Ranch) – A player who has a lot of potential and showed spurts of it this past season. Martinez is a guard who can be a big X-Factor for Hawks next season. A guard who can put the ball on the floor and create opportunities and is a knockdown shooter.</p> <p>Brandon Herrera (Foothill) – The 5-foot-10 guard did it all for the Mustangs. Herrera continues to develop and improve throughout the season. A guard who loves to crash the board, recording nearly 6 rebounds a game but can also get you buckets as he scored 19.3 points per contest during his sophomore campaign.</p>
